BH COUNTY CHILD PROTECTION TEAM 2023-24 ACTIVITIES

The Bon Homme County Child Protection (CP) Team has been meeting throughout the school year to identify needs of families in the county and to find creative ways to provide for those needs. The CP team includes volunteer representatives from each schooldistrict(administrators, school counselors, and school psychologist), Rising Hope and Lewis and Clark Behavioral Health therapists, county legal/law enforcement, and area social service agencies. Wecollaborateonwaystoraise funds as needs arise in Bon Homme County, including the communities of Avon, Scotland, Springfield, Tabor, and Tyndall. As we meet, we are able to coordinate referrals for mental health counseling and family support. Our referrals come from school officials, law enforcement, teachers, and from family members who reach out for assistance.

RECOGNIZING AVON'S POLICE CHIEF THEODORE SMITH

National Police Week is observed this year on May 15th through May 21st. This is a week that offers honor, remembrance, and peer support for police officers. Police officers deserve to be honored and recognized for their dedication and hard work for their communities. Police Chief, Theodore Smith, is the lone officer of theAvonPoliceDepartment. Police Chief Smith has been in his current position for almost seven months in Avon. What Chief Smith enjoys most about being a part of law enforcement is the opportunity that the job allows him to make a difference in the community. Smith’s grandfather was the Chief of Police in Sturgis while Smith was growing up. Listening to his grandfather’s experiences as a police officer and chief stirred an interest in Smith. Smith also has his own personal training and experienceinlawenforcement from his training while in the National Guard. These are the top two reasons that Smith chose a career in law enforcement.

AVON PIRATE GIRLS SOFTBALL RESULTS

Avon 2 - Gayville/Volin 16 Avon Varsity pirates had trouble keeping up with Gayville Volin in a 16-2 loss on Monday. Gayville scored 5 in the first and then three in the top of the second. Avon pulled closeronaninsidetheparkHR by Rilyn Thury. That ended the scoring threat for Avon. Kaydence Metzger and Macy Voigt were on the hill for the Lady Pirates. Thury and Macy Voigt each collected two hits with Thury collecting both RBI’s.

MARK HUBER

Mark Steven Huber, 65, of Cheyenne, Wyoming, passed away peacefully in his sleep of a heart attack February 6, 2024. Mark was born November 2,1958, to Ruben and Arlene (Kracht) Huber in Wagner. Memorial services will be held May 31, at 2:00 p.m. at the First Presbyterian Church in Lake Andes. https:// www.schradercares.com/obituaries/ mark-huber Mark graduated from Andes Central High School in 1977. He continued his education at the School of Mines in Rapid City, South Dakota, earning a bachelor's degree in civil engineering in 1981 and later obtaining a master's degree in engineering.

MARIANA PETERS

Funeral services for Mariana (Acosta) Peters, 82, of Wagner, were held Wednesday May 1 at St. John’s Lutheran Church in Wagner. Burial will be at a later date in the ZCBJ Cemetery, rural Wagner. Peters Funeral Home of Wagner was in charge of arrangements.
